Background
The traditional Chinese medicinal materials refer to crude medicinal materials applied under the guidance of Chinese traditional medicine technology and used for treating diseases, generally, the traditional Chinese medicinal materials are explained into authentic medicinal materials, and the medicinal materials produced in a region with specific natural conditions and ecological environment have certain explanation on cultivation technology, harvesting and processing due to concentrated production, so that the same medicinal materials are produced in other regions with good quality and good curative effect.
Need cut off it after the harvesting of chinese-medicinal material, the later stage processing of being convenient for, cutting device is used in current chinese-medicinal material processing, and most of clamping processes are complicated, have reduced the machining efficiency of chinese-medicinal material, have delayed the normal clear of chinese-medicinal material next procedure, are unsuitable to the big batch processing of chinese-medicinal material, await urgent need to improve.

The working principle of the specific embodiment is as follows: the medicinal material is placed on the operation table 1 between the clamping blocks 17, then the clamping blocks 17 are driven to descend through the third electric push rod 16, at the moment, the second electric push rod 13 is in the shortest state, the clamping blocks 17 on the front side and the rear side are respectively positioned on the front side and the rear side of the medicinal material, then the second electric push rod 13 is extended, the second electric push rod 13 drives the adjusting strips 15 on the front side and the rear side to be closed through the adjusting block 12, namely, the clamping blocks 17 on the front side and the rear side clamp the medicinal material, then the driving motor 19 is opened, the output end of the driving motor 19 drives the adjusting plate 18 to move left and right through the first connecting strip 20 and the second connecting strip 21, further the guide block 9 drives the mounting plate 10 to move left and right on the lower side of the guide rod 8, when the mounting plate 10 moves right, the first electric push rod 6 is opened, the first electric push rod 6 descends, so that the cutting knife 7 descends on the sliding rail pair 5 to cut the medicinal material into pieces, then when mounting panel 10 moved left, No. two electric putter 13 drive grip block 17 and loosen the medicinal material, and grip block 17 moved left, and the medicinal material is forbidden, then repeats above-mentioned operation, drives the medicinal material and constantly conveys, cuts to the right.
After adopting above-mentioned structure, this embodiment's beneficial effect is as follows:
1. the driving motor 19 drives the clamping blocks 17 to move left and right, the second electric push rod 13 drives the clamping blocks 17 to clamp and separate, so that the medicinal materials can be conveniently and continuously conveyed to the cutting knife 7, the processing efficiency of the Chinese medicinal materials is improved, and the device is suitable for large-batch processing;
2. the inner bottom surface of the material guide groove 22 is arranged in an inclined shape, so that the medicinal material particles can be conveniently discharged;
3. the position of the medicinal materials is limited in the vertical direction by the shielding effect of the telescopic shielding curtain 25, so that the medicinal materials are prevented from being too high and difficult to clamp by the clamping block 17;
4. the roller 23 reduces the friction coefficient between the adjusting block 12 and the adjusting groove 11, so that the adjusting block 12 moves back and forth more smoothly.
